1. Introduction
The Intensive Care Unit environment presents unique physiological challenges for fragile newborns, where ambient acoustic levels often exceed recommended safety thresholds. Prolonged exposure to high-decibel equipment alarms, mechanical ventilators, and operational movement can induce significant auditory fatigue, elevate heart rates, and disrupt essential developmental sleep cycles.
